Transaction 0d3b630fc7426fb101b77ce7e2a336b960e8cf65b95b512bece99e4abef62ca9
1 Input
1 Output
-
0d3b630fc7426fb101b77ce7e2a336b960e8cf65b95b512bece99e4abef62ca9:0
- value
- 13388662
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dde8f07830746a3a825b58d6d9bd56ce6b50cf46 OP_EQUAL
- address
- 3MvNJr5MhUdQjWncWbw39HzrwteeVf53vC